Aboriginals in RAAF WW2
Hi guys
I've read that there were four Aboriginies in the RAAF during WW2, but I'm not sure if all four were aircrew. Can anyone advise, please. I know of two, Len Waters was the only Aboriginal pilot, and Arnold Lockyer a WOP/AG executed POW in 1945 (I'm after a photo of Lockyer). I'm sure one of our experts will have the answer!
